创建具有未确定数据类型的对象或更改数据类型

时间:2017-01-09 17:11:05

标签: vb.net oop inheritance

我想创建一个类基类:

Class baseClass
Protected _Collection() As (this can be multiple types of objects)

Public sub orderCollection()
For i = 0 to _Collection.Length() - 1
_Collection.returnName(i)
Next

现在我有两个主要不同的类但都有returnName()方法。我们会说这个系列是车辆。我可以创建货车,汽车等的集合。是否有可能在这里创建继承或是否有另一种方式?我调查了各种方法,但似乎_Collection必须有一个预定的数据类型。

所以,我有4节课。 Van,Car,VanCollection和CarCollection类。我如何才能将orderCollection方法继承到VanCollection和CarCollection类或类似的东西?

0 个答案:

没有答案